Strengths & limitations
Strengths |
-
Offers both a Gmail-native helpdesk experience and an omnichannel support product, which can fit teams that prefer to work from their inbox or from a dedicated support platform. -
Focuses on collaboration and context for complex customer issues rather than only basic ticket intake and assignment. -
Includes AI capabilities for triage, copilot assistance, knowledge maintenance, workflow automation, and AI agents that can act across connected systems when configured.
Limitations |
-
Hiver in Gmail depends on the Gmail/Chrome extension workflow, which may not suit teams that do not use Google Workspace or prefer a standalone helpdesk only. -
The more advanced AI automation described on the site appears to require defined procedures, connected systems, and workflow configuration rather than working automatically out of the box. -
The official page is broad and marketing-oriented, so exact limits, channel coverage, pricing details, and implementation requirements are not fully established from the provided content alone.

What users say
Findings from public reviews, documentation and community sources.
- Ease of use
G2 lists 1,283 reviews for Hiver in Gmail, and G2's summary says users “consistently praise Hiver for its ease of use and seamless integration with Gmail.”
- Features
Hiver's website says Hiver covers “email, chat, Slack, voice, socials, and WhatsApp” in one workspace, and lists AI Agents, AI Copilot, AI Knowledge Hub, and AI Insights. Hiver's pricing page marks some advanced AI items as “COMING SOON.”
- Pricing
Hiver's pricing page lists a “Free forever” tier, paid annual tiers Growth “$25 /user/month,” Pro “$55 /user/month,” and Elite “$85 /user/month,” and a 7-day Elite trial with no credit card required. Hiver's pricing page places advanced capabilities in higher tiers, and some are marked “COMING SOON.”
- Integrations
Hiver's website states Hiver can connect “Salesforce, Shopify, NetSuite, and 1,000+ tools,” and names Jira, Linear, Slack, Confluence, Notion, and Google Sheets. Hiver's website says Pro includes “API access.”
- Support
Hiver's pricing page says the Free tier includes “24*7 support” with “round-the-clock access to Hiver's support team over email and chat.” Hiver's pricing page includes a customer quote describing Hiver's support as “responsive and genuinely proactive.”
Who is this for?
Best for support teams that work from Gmail and need multiple customer channels in one workspace, Hiver's website says it covers “email, chat, Slack, voice, socials, and WhatsApp.” Less suited to teams that need every advanced AI capability available immediately, Hiver's pricing page marks some advanced AI items as “COMING SOON,” and advanced capabilities sit in higher tiers.
